We would like to invite you to apply to be a new participant in the 2026 Bancroft Studio Tour to be held September 19-20 and September 26-27,  2026.

Studio Tour Application for 2026

Each “new to the Tour” applicants’ work and studio/gallery is subject to a mandatory jurying process and studio/gallery inspection. The jurying process is based on a number of criteria including the quality of the work, the professionalism of the presentation and studio/gallery space.

Applicants can apply to be a new member at their home studio or to be a guest of a current member of the tour. The tour strives for a balanced representation of media and an optimal number of members. There is no guarantee that all applications will be accepted.

The Bancroft Studio Tour exists to:
1. Promote appreciation of local art.
2. Educate the public as to the artistic process, lifestyle and inspiration.
3. Promote sales of our work and profile its availability.

The Application and Jurying Process

Please send in:

  1. the BAST Application for 2026. The deadline is Monday February 23, 2026. It can be sent by mail or email.
  2. a copy of Liability Insurance Coverage, minimum $1 to $2 million, (can be a memo from your insurance broker or rider specific to the tour dates) home insurance policy should already have liability coverage. Guests are responsible for insuring for loss of their own artistic property.
  3. five recent quality colour photographs of each medium to be exhibited and one or two photos of your studio (if applying to be a guest, do not send studio photos). If you have a website please include a link. If sent by mail, include a self-addressed stamped envelope for the return of your photos.

A few additional notes:

  • Each artist may apply to display up to three mediums for jurying.
  • One to three pieces of your work may be requested for hands-on review at a later date.
  • Those accepted to the tour will be required to submit payment of $275 within one week of acceptance.
  • Those accepted to the tour will be required to attend all planning meetings and contribute to various jobs to ensure fair distribution of the workload.
